Letting Go Quotes

Letting go is one of the hardest but most freeing things you will ever do. It’s the process of releasing what no longer serves you — old pain, past mistakes, unhealthy habits, and relationships that drain your energy. “Letting go” doesn’t mean forgetting or pretending something didn’t matter. It means choosing peace over pain, acceptance over resistance, and freedom over attachment. “Letting go isn’t giving up — it’s choosing peace over struggle.”

Many people confuse letting go with failure, but this quote reminds you that letting go is an act of strength, not surrender. You’re not giving up — you’re making a conscious choice to step away from what is hurting or draining you. Peace becomes more accessible when you release what isn’t meant for you.

Choosing peace means you trust yourself enough to walk away from emotional battles that no longer serve your growth. It means you’re willing to prioritize your wellbeing instead of holding onto something that keeps you stuck. Letting go frees your mind, your energy, and your heart.

Letting go is an act of self-respect, not defeat.


“Let go of what you can’t control — it was never yours to carry.”

Trying to control everything leads to stress, disappointment, and emotional exhaustion. This quote helps you release the pressure of trying to manage outcomes, people, and situations that are out of your control.

When you let go of what you can’t control, you reclaim your energy and redirect it toward what you can influence — your mindset, your choices, your habits, and your reactions. This shift creates clarity and calm. You stop fighting battles no one wins.

Letting go of control is the beginning of emotional freedom.

“You can’t heal while holding onto what hurt you.”

Healing requires honesty and release. This quote encourages you to stop holding onto the pain, memories, or situations that continue reopening old wounds. Keeping those emotions close prevents you from moving forward.

When you let go of what hurt you, you give yourself permission to heal. You stop reliving the past and start creating a new emotional reality. This doesn’t erase what happened — it simply stops it from defining your present.

You deserve to heal, and letting go helps you get there.

“Let go of the need to be right — choose peace instead.”

The need to be right often leads to conflict, stress, and stubbornness. This quote reminds you that inner peace is far more valuable than proving a point. Letting go of pride softens your relationships and strengthens your emotional wellbeing.

Choosing peace doesn’t mean allowing others to mistreat you — it means knowing when a disagreement isn’t worth your energy. It means valuing harmony over ego. When you release the need to win, you gain something much more meaningful: emotional calm.

Peace will always be worth more than being right.
